Fly Infestation Extermination in Mckinney, TX
Fly infestation extermination services are designed to eliminate persistent fly populations from residential properties. These services typically address issues caused by common household flies, cluster flies, or other flying insects that may invade living spaces, garages, attics, or outdoor areas. Projects often involve identifying sources of infestation, such as decaying organic matter or standing water, and applying targeted treatments to reduce or remove the flies. Property owners usually want to understand the extent of the infestation, the methods used for removal, and any necessary steps to prevent future problems.
Before requesting fly extermination services, homeowners should consider factors such as the severity of the fly problem, the locations affected, and whether there are any specific concerns about pets, children, or nearby food sources. It’s helpful to know if the flies are concentrated indoors or outdoors, and if there are potential breeding sites that need attention. Clarifying these details can assist in selecting the most effective treatment plan and ensuring that the property remains fly-free after the service is completed.

Fly Infestation Extermination Questions
What signs indicate a fly infestation? Visible swarms, especially near trash or decaying organic material, and increased fly activity indoors are common signs of an infestation.
What areas are most affected by fly infestations? Kitchens, trash areas, drains, and outdoor compost sites are typical hotspots for fly activity.
How can property owners prevent future fly problems? Proper sanitation, waste management, and sealing entry points help reduce the likelihood of recurring infestations.
What types of flies are commonly targeted in extermination services? House flies, fruit flies, and drain flies are the most common types addressed during treatment.
